1 Unto the end, a psalm for David. Deliver me, O Lord, from the evil man: rescue me from the unjust man.
For the end, a Psalm of David. Rescue me, O Lord, from the evil man; deliver me from the unjust man.
2 Who have devised iniquities in their hearts: all the day long they designed battles.
Who have devised injustice in their hearts; all the day they prepared war.
3 They have sharpened their tongues like a serpent: the venom of saps is under their lips.
They have sharpened their tongue as [the tongue] of a serpent; the poison of asps is under their lips. (Pause)
4 Keep me, O Lord, from the hand of the wicked: and from unjust men deliver me. Who have proposed to supplant my steps.
Keep me, O Lord, from the hand of the sinner; rescue me from unjust men; who have purposed to overthrow my goings.
5 The proud have hidden a net for me. And they have stretched out cords for a snare: they have laid for me a stumblingblock by the wayside.
The proud have hid a snare for me, and have stretched out ropes [for] snares for my feet; they set a stumbling block for me near the path. (Pause)
6 I said to the Lord: Thou art my God: hear, O Lord, the voice of my supplication.
I said to the Lord, You are my God; listen, O Lord, to the voice of my supplication.
7 O Lord, Lord, the strength of my salvation: thou hast overshadowed my head in the day of battle.
O Lord God, the strength of my salvation; you have screened my head in the day of battle.
8 Give me not up, O Lord, from my desire to the wicked: they have plotted against me; do not thou forsake me, lest they should triumph.
Deliver me not, O Lord, to the sinner, according to my desire: they have devised [mischief] against me; forsake me not, lest they should be exalted. (Pause)
9 The head of them compassing me about: the labour of their lips shall overwhelm them.
[As for] the head of them that compass me, the mischief of their lips shall cover them.
10 Burning coals shall fall upon them; thou wilt cast them down into the fire: in miseries they shall not be able to stand.
Coals of fire shall fall upon them on the earth; and you shall cast them down in afflictions: they shall not bear up [under them].
11 A man full of tongue shall not be established in the earth: evil shall catch the unjust man unto destruction.
A talkative man shall not prosper on the earth: evils shall hunt the unrighteous man to destruction.
12 I know that the Lord will do justice to the needy, and will revenge the poor.
I know that the Lord will maintain the cause of the poor, and the right of the needy ones.
13 But as for the just, they shall give glory to thy name: and the upright shall dwell with thy countenance.
Surely the righteous shall give thanks to your name: the upright shall dwell in your presence.
